Title:
INJECTOR
Document Type and Number:
Japanese Patent JP3497831
Kind Code:
B2
Abstract:

PROBLEM TO BE SOLVED: To provide an injector capable of relaxing a pressure change inside each chamber when reciprocating a pressurizing mechanism and capable of improving the service life of structural parts such as a diaphragm.
SOLUTION: This injector 1 is provided with a first outside inflow part 13 for the fluid F to be fed by the pressure, a first outside outflow part 14, a connection inflow part 41 communicated with the first outside inflow part or the first outside outflow part, a connection outflow part 22, a second outside inflow part 31 communicated with the connection inflow part or the connection outflow part, a second outside outflow part 32, a first chamber 40, a second chamber 50, suction check valves 61 and 71, discharge check valves 66 and 76, a pressurizing mechanism 80, an operating fluid inflow part 90 for flowing the operating fluid A for reciprocating the pressurizing mechanism into/from at least one of both the chambers, energizing diaphragms 100 and 120 provided outside of the pressurizing mechanism, and energizing means 110, 115, 130 and 135 for energizing the energizing diaphragms inward in a body B of the injector 1.
